Texas-Arlington 81, Houston Baptist 47
ARLINGTON, Texas -- Karol Gruszecki scored a career-high 18 points and Jordan Reves had a double-double to help Texas-Arlington beat Houston Baptist 81-47 Thursday night.
Gruszecki was 5 of 7 from the field. Reves had 10 points, 13 rebounds and five blocked shots.
Cameron Catlett had 13 points, and Kevin Butler had 11 points and four steals. Brandon Edwards had 10 rebounds for the Mavericks (5-2).
Texas-Arlington opened with a 15-0 run, building its lead to 47-21 at halftime and never looking back. The Mavericks led by as many as 38 three times over the last seven minutes. The 34-point spread was the biggest since Texas-Arlington's 48-point blowout (96-48) against Nicholls on March 7. The Mavericks had 19 steals and scored 30 points off Houston Baptist turnovers.
James Harper led the Huskies with eight points. Marcus Davis and Caleb Crayton had five rebounds apiece.
The Huskies (3-6) have lost five consecutive games.
